Unique, quirky, offbeat human rights oriented song about turmoil in the sixties covering Kent State, Martin Luther King, Jr. and the Kennedys; female lead R&B like vocal against a quirky folk, Americana produced track; ideal for film, documentary, tv track; song has charted on Eurpean ECMA charts.
